Horizontal gene transfer and spreading of biosynthetic gene clusters and antimicrobial resistance
Biosynthetic gene clusters (BGCs) for natural products are widespread in microbial genomes, and they are rapidly exchanged. This research assesses the factors that control the spread of BGCs and resistance genes in nature. This includes risk assessment for the spread of engineered DNA in nature.

EPCEM 2001: Differences in the authorization process of GMOs in the EU and the USA
This report investigates the different approaches in the authorization process of GMOs for commercial use in the European Union and the United States of America. Nanoparticle – redox protein biohybrids
Artificial photosynthesis aims to produce fuels from solar energy using chemical processes. In semi-artificial photosynthesis, a hybrid approach is taken using both chemical and biotechnology approaches. We aim to develop hybrid systems between light-harvesting nanoparticles and redox-enzymes (oxidoreductases)…
